Output 2d089120ea83d93d1d0f676f4890808726161307e0e0825ad558af1151c22904:0

value
43612681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c432698c618311a80327f34a89e99e7f8d84998f OP_EQUAL
address
MRnZ4jgzRDmYHTNEF2WmGm1htPewA7XRHG
transaction
2d089120ea83d93d1d0f676f4890808726161307e0e0825ad558af1151c22904
spent
true